Rescue the girl who was tricked and sold to China by her mother-in-law and sister-in-law
(Baonghean.vn) - H. (from Quy Hop, Nghe An) was lured by a woman named Duyet (mother-in-law's sister-in-law) and sold to China to be his wife for 950,000 NDT.
On March 11, the Criminal Police Department of Nghe An Province Police said it had successfully rescued a woman after more than a year of being sold to China.
The victim was Ms. Luong Thi H. (born in 1995, residing in Xet village, Chau Ly commune, Quy Hop district).

According to the initial investigation, around October 2016, due to the family's difficult economic conditions and her father's serious illness, Luong Thi H. listened to the enticement of a woman named Duyet - the sister-in-law of H.'s mother-in-law - to go to China to do "light work with high salary".
At the end of October 2016, Luong Thi H. was taken to China by Duyet's son, Vi Van Truong, through an illegal route. As soon as she arrived in China, H. was forced by Vi Van Truong and her younger sister, Vi Thi Sau, to marry a Chinese man or she would be sold into prostitution.
With no other way to escape, Luong Thi H. had to accept and was sold as a wife to a Chinese man for 950,000 NDT.
On February 4, 2018, Luong Thi H. was rescued and brought back to Vietnam safely by the Nghe An Provincial Police Investigation Agency in coordination with Mong Cai City Police, Quang Ninh, Blue Dragon Children's Organization, and Quy Hop District Police.
Nghe An Provincial Police Department's Criminal Police Department has contacted and handed over the victim to his family, and is continuing to investigate and clarify the subjects involved in the case.
